Complete Myocardial Revascularization by Single Session Triple Vessel Percutaneous Coronary Angioplasty and Provisional Stenting

Background: Although availability of stents has made percutaneous transluminal coronary angioplasty (PTCA) safer, single vessel angioplasty still represents 90% of procedures performed today. We report our initial experience with single session triple vessel angioplasty, using stents as needed to improve suboptimal balloon results. Patients: Fourteen patients (12 men, 85%), aged 67 +/- 9 years were treated. All had triple vessel disease and angina, Mean left ventricular ejection fraction was 61% +/- 8%. Results: PTCA was attempted in all three coronaries or one of their major branches during the same procedure. Seventeen target lesions were in the left anterior descending coronary artery, 2 in a diagonal branch, II in the left circumflex, 2 in a marginal branch, 13 in the right coronary artery, 3 in the posterior descending, and I a saphenous vein graft. PTCA of 3.5 +/- 0.7 sites/procedure was attempted. The success rate was 13 (93%) of 14 patients and 47 (96%) of 49 lesions. Thirty-four (69%) lesions were treated by implantation of one or several stents, and 10 (71%) of 14 patients received at least one stent. Hospital stay duration was 4 +/- 2 days. One patient required repeat PTCA to treat subacute stent thrombosis 2 days after the procedure (creatine kinase [CK] peak ( 2 times upper limit of normal). There were no in-hospital deaths, e-wave infarction, or need for coronary artery bypass grafting (CABG). After a median follow-up period of 24 months (range 3-102), one (7%) patient had died of a noncardiac cause, three (21%) had required repent PTCA for restenosis in previously dilated lesions, and none had suffered a myocardial infarction. At follow-Lip, the median angina class was I (range I-II). Conclusion: For selected patients with three vessel disease, complete revascularization by single session PTCA and provisional stenting as needed is feasible, and is associated with a low rate of short- and long-term complications when successfully performed.
